Cricket Unveils 2011 Country Megaticket

Dust off your Stetson, shine up the boots, brush up on your line dancing and mosey on down to Chula Vista for the 2011 Country Megaticket shows.

On Monday, Live Nation announced a trio of country music stars slated to headline shows at Cricket Wireless Amphitheatre. A surprise country that has yet to be named will headline the fourth show

Tim McGraw kicks off the shindig with a June 5 date featuring special guests Luke Bryan and the Grammy-nominated the Band Perry, featuring Kimberly Perry and her brothers, Reid and Neil Perry (both McGraw and the Band Perry were in San Diego last year -- check out our galleries below). Country superstar and part-time actor Toby Keith will sizzle in the summer heat with country sensation Eric Church on Aug. 12.

Then, in a date in October still being finalized, Jason Aldean will bring his My Kinda Party album tour to the Cricket, with a special guest. Rounding out the megaticket show is a surprise country β€œsuperact” that will be announced at a later date -- may the speculation begin.
